Ghosts is CBS’ hit sitcom that was adapted from the British series of the same name. The show first debuted in 2021 and just wrapped its third season. It stars Rose McIver and Utkarsh Ambudkar as Samantha and Jay Arondekar, married New Yorkers who inherit an upstate mansion and attempt to turn it into a bed and breakfast. After Samantha suffers a near-death accident, she is able to see the ghosts who call the mansion home. The spirits inhabiting the house are an eclectic bunch who died during different time periods and are now bound to the property. The group includes a Native American, a viking, a Prohibition jazz singer and more.

Season 2 ended on a cliffhanger, with one of the spirits getting “sucked off” into the afterlife. Viewers had to wait until the show returned months later to learn that the spirit in question was Flower (Sheila Carrasco), a hippie who died in the 1960s. As it turned out, Flower did not pass on and was actually stuck in a well on the property. The long-missed spirit returned in the eighth episode and reunited with her lover, viking ghost Thor (Devan Chandler Long).

The third season concluded on May 2 with a similar ending as the season prior. In the last scene, Revolutionary War ghost Isaac (Brandon Scott Jones) was pulled into the ground by a revengeful Puritan named Patience.
